What to Expect: The D&E Procedure Step by Step
The D&E Procedure (dilation and evacuation) is a safe, effective method of abortion typically performed between 17 and 25 weeks of pregnancy. At DuPont Clinic, we use a gentle, two-day process to ensure your comfort and safety.
- Day One: Pre-Procedure Appointment
You’ll meet your Patient Care Guide, nurse, and physician. We’ll review your medical history, perform an ultrasound, answer all your questions, and begin gently preparing your cervix for the procedure. - Day Two: D&E Procedure
After confirming your comfort and readiness, your physician will complete the D&E in a private, supportive setting. Most patients return home the same day.
In rare cases, especially after 24 weeks or based on individual medical needs, the process may extend to a third day. Throughout your stay, you will have access to an abortion doula for added comfort and support.

Traveling to Our Location
DuPont Clinic is located in Washington, DC, serving patients from across the country. If you are traveling from Marietta, GA, the most convenient way to reach us is by air. The Atlanta Hartsfield-Jackson International Airport offers frequent direct flights to Washington, DC airports such as Reagan National (DCA), Dulles International (IAD), and Baltimore-Washington (BWI). Upon arrival, our clinic is easily accessible by taxi, rideshare, or public transit.
While the drive from Marietta, Georgia to Washington, DC is approximately 9–10 hours via I-75 North and I-85 North, flying is typically more efficient for most patients. What is a D&E Procedure and when is it recommended? A D&E Procedure, or dilation and evacuation, is a safe and effective method of abortion typically performed between 17 and 25 weeks of pregnancy. It is recommended when earlier abortion options are not available or suitable, and for certain medical or personal reasons.
